Girodat (Richardson), Olga "Rickie"
of Jackson, passed away on Friday, January 20, 2012 at the age of 78 years. She is survived by her husband of 59 years, Donald F. Girodat; five children, Don (Sandy), Mark (MaryLyn), Steve (Annette), Rick (Cammie) and Michelle (Joe) Mattina; 11 grandchildren; 3 great grandchildren; three sisters-in-law, Susan (Mike) Buese, Carol Girodat and Cleo Short; several nieces, nephews and cousins. She was preceded in death by her parents and two brothers.

She was born in Savannah, Georgia on September 28, 1933 to Olive (Dominy) and Wilton Richardson. Her favorite activities were cooking, gardening, traveling in the South, cross-word puzzles, reading and Jeopardy. She served in the United States Air Force and was a Real Estate Agent for many years.
